Course Content

• Economic Principles for Conservation
• Biodiversity Valuation and Market-Based Instruments
• Wildlife Conservation Finance: Funding Mechanisms and Strategies
• Environmental Economics and Policy
• Project Appraisal and Financial Modeling for Conservation
• Conservation Accounting and Auditing
• Sustainable Tourism and Ecotourism Finance
• Climate Change and its Economic Impacts on Wildlife
• Wildlife Crime and its Economic Costs (Forensic Accounting)
• Community-Based Conservation and Benefit Sharing

Career path

Career Role (Wildlife Conservation Economics & Finance) Description
Conservation Economist Analyzes the economic aspects of environmental issues, providing crucial data for effective conservation strategies and policy development. High demand for strong analytical and modelling skills.
Environmental Finance Specialist Manages financial resources for conservation projects, securing funding and ensuring responsible budgeting for wildlife initiatives. Expertise in grant writing and fundraising is essential.
Sustainability Consultant (Wildlife Focus) Advises organizations on integrating environmental considerations into business operations, particularly in relation to biodiversity and wildlife. Strong communication and project management skills are vital.
Wildlife Policy Analyst Researches and analyzes policies impacting wildlife populations and habitats, contributing to evidence-based conservation policy development. Knowledge of environmental legislation is key.
Conservation Project Manager Oversees the implementation of conservation projects, ensuring efficient resource allocation and achieving project objectives. Excellent organizational and leadership skills are required.
